How come it was so quick?
The actual conversion from phpbb2 to phpbb3 only took 20 minutes.
The longest task was reindexing all posts for the built-in search engine (1 hour).
During my tests (before the beta 2 weeks ago), I noticed that the configuration of mysql had a huge impact on performance. The mysql configuration wizard has several choices. With the smallest memory footprint choice, the performance was very slow. By configuring mysql to use as much memory as it could, the performance was ten times better!
when I make a new theme, I would like to make changes to the HTML (since some things on proSilver aren't very sensible or are missing compared to what we had before.) Will this be a problem?
Have look on the FTP: in the /forum/styles folder, there is a subfolder for each style. And below, there is a folder containing lots of HTML templates that you can customize. So, as long as you don't need to change the core files of phpbb, this will not be a problem.
